Drivetrain error fault
Today while i was cruising i press the gas pedal hard and then a drivetrain error pumped up, the car cuts power , i stopped in the side of the road , the car was vibrating , i turn the car of and then turn it on again and the check engine fault with drivetrain was still on , i drove home slow , tried to scann the fault but it went away , the thing is that the car still cut power and wont accelerate hard full throttle above 4-5k rpm , but the fault is gone

Item number 7 in the diagram is the MAF. Someone smarter than me is more than welcome to add on to this but the way I understand it is the MAF provides a voltage to ecu to indicate how much air is coming in, further down in the manifold is a MAP, manifold absolute pressure, sensor that is providing a reading to true up what the MAF sent if there is a difference the ecu will basically withhold fuel from that bank.
The other screenshot shows the MAP sensors as part number 10.
